Job content

Due to the continued growth of our highly regarded Industrial Disease team we are looking to recruit a new fee earner. The successful candidates will be a qualified senior Solicitor or Cilex, ideally with a solid background in claimant industrial disease work - namely mesothelioma, asbestosis, lung cancer and pleural thickening. However applicants with defendant Disease experience may be considered. The newest team member would be likely to be a Grade A senior lawyer looking to join the team at Associate/Senior Associate level or possibly above.

Our ID fee earners are based in our London, Bath, Swindon and Oxford offices. It is anticipated the role will be a mix of remote and office based working with significant client contact.

This is an exciting opportunity to join and help shape a growing team with an enviable reputation in this niche area.

Duties Will Include

Managing a caseload of quality industrial disease files, with supervision and guidance from renowned experts in the field, and the opportunity to supervise junior fee earners and paralegals,

Building on their links with charities, medical professionals and support groups within their geographical area and throughout the asbestos community,

Dealing directly with clients and their families to take instructions and advising in order to deliver on client expectations,

Researching and drafting articles, arranging and attending events and running campaigns and assisting with all aspects of Business Development

Skills, Experience And Attributes

Qualified Solicitors or Cilex 4-8 PQE+

Solid ID asbestos claims experience preferred, but those with defendant ID experience may be considered.

An excellent reputation within the asbestos community and ideally with established links with medical professionals, charities and support groups.

Strong client skills with a focus on delivery of excellent client service.

Organised and able to effectively prioritise
